The CUT60 slices through 3/4-inch mild steel and handles aluminum — a capability that holds up under real shop conditions, not just on a spec sheet. The non-touch pilot arc starts consistently on painted, rusty, or expanded metal, and the 60-amp output keeps the cut edge square and dross-free on thick stock. Compared to lower-amp machines that struggle at their rated capacity, this unit delivers clean cuts right up to its limit.
Setup is quick: the included CNC port with a 50:1 voltage divider connects to most plasma tables without extra adapters. The front panel is straightforward — set amperage and air pressure, then cut. Users typically integrate it into fabrication workflows within an afternoon.
Serious hobbyists and small fabrication shops will appreciate the dual-voltage flexibility, though reaching full cutting capacity requires a 220V outlet. If your projects are limited to occasional thin steel and you never intend to wire 220V, the lighter-duty PrimeWeld pilot-arc model saves money but lacks the brute force of this unit. The machine's plastic torch connector is a known wear point under heavy daily use, but the 3-year warranty covers replacements, so the long-term cost remains predictable.
💡 💡 Tip: Avoid pulling the torch cable sharply or letting it hang under tension — that reduces strain on the plastic connector ring.
Bottom line: If you need a plasma cutter that won't quit mid-job and doubles as a CNC table partner, the CUT60 pays for itself in uptime and clean cuts.
